SQL文を書く時、文字列は【“】や【” ”】でくくりましょ~。の巻

こんにちは~。

当たり前~!!って事で今日も悩んでる原始人美加子です。

 

今回の当たり前~は・・・

『SQL文を書く時、文字列は【】や【” ”】でくくろー!!』ってこと。

66
 

なんでそんな事で悩んでたかというと、

UPDATE文を書いてる時に、4桁の数字をDBにいれようとし

「0」から始まる場合、0が反映されなかったんですよね~。

 

【原因1】

・INT型にしてたので数字として扱われてた。→文字列として扱うと0も表示できる。

【原因2】

・UPDATE文で シングルコーテーション【’ ’】や ダブルコーテーション【” ”】を使ってなかったので数字として扱われた。

 

この原因に自分では気づけずに・・・

Qちゃん先生にぼやいたら、あっちゅうまに解決したのであーる。

 

↑原始人のぼやきの意味をくみ取るQちゃん先生って・・・やっぱスゲーーー!!